Convertiți HTML în PDF în C#

.NET mare viteză pentru conversia HTML în PDF

Utilizați API ul nostru de conversie a documentelor pentru a dezvolta software de nivel înalt, independent de platformă, pentru platformele .NET și .NET Core. Aceasta este o soluție software profesională completă pentru a importa și exporta HTML, PDF și multe alte formate de documente folosind C#, F#, VB.NET.

Vizualizați fragmentul de cod

Convertiți HTML în PDF în C#

Pentru dezvoltatorii C# care caută o soluție perfectă pentru a converti HTML în PDF, Aspose.Words for .NET oferă un API de conversie a fișierelor intuitiv și simplu. Soluția noastră permite dezvoltatorilor C# să convertească cu ușurință fișierele dintr-un format în altul, făcându-l un instrument indispensabil pentru automatizarea sarcinilor de conversie a fișierelor.

Indiferent dacă lucrați cu HTML, PDF sau alte formate de fișiere, Aspose.Words for .NET le acoperă pe toate și asigură rezultate de cea mai înaltă calitate. Testați cum funcționează codul C# cu fișierele dvs. HTML chiar acum.

Salvați HTML ca PDF în C#

Următorul exemplu demonstrează cum să convertiți HTML în PDF cu doar câteva linii de cod C#. Începeți prin a include spațiul de nume Aspose.Words în proiectul dvs. C#. Apoi, specificați calea către fișierul de intrare și creați un obiect Document pentru a încărca conținutul HTML. Apoi trebuie să specificați calea către fișierul de ieșire PDF și să utilizați metoda Save() pentru a salva rezultatul ca PDF. API-ul de conversie va determina formatul fișierului de ieșire pe baza extensiei de fișier specificate.

Exemplu de cod în C# pentru a converti HTML în PDF formatul
Încărcați un fișier pe care doriți să îl convertiți
Rulați codul
Selectați formatul țintă din listă
using Aspose.Words;

var doc = new Document("Input.html");
doc.Save("Output.pdf");
using Aspose.Words; var doc = new Document("Input.html"); doc.Save("Output.pdf"); using Aspose.Words; var doc = new Document("Input.html"); for (int page = 0; page < doc.PageCount; page++) { var extractedPage = doc.ExtractPages(page, 1); extractedPage.Save($"Output_{page + 1}.pdf"); } using Aspose.Words; var doc = new Document(); var builder = new DocumentBuilder(doc); builder.InsertImage("Input.html"); doc.Save("Output.pdf"); using Aspose.Words; var doc = new Document(); var builder = new DocumentBuilder(doc); var shape = builder.InsertImage("Input.html"); shape.GetShapeRenderer().Save("Output.pdf", new ImageSaveOptions(SaveFormat.pdf));
Rulați codul
Distribuiți codul pe rețelele sociale:

Cum se transformă HTML în PDF

  1. Instalați Aspose.Words for .NET.
  2. Adăugați o referință la bibliotecă (importați biblioteca) în proiectul C#.
  3. Deschideți HTML C# fișierul.
  4. Apelați metoda Save(), pasând un nume de fișier de ieșire cu extensia PDF.
  5. Obțineți rezultatul conversiei HTML PDF.

C# bibliotecă pentru a converti HTML în PDF

Există trei opțiuni alternative pentru a instala "Aspose.Words pentru .NET" pe sistemul dumneavoastră. Alegeți unul care seamănă cu nevoile dvs. și urmați instrucțiunile pas cu pas:

Cerințe de sistem

Produsul nostru este complet multiplatform și acceptă toate implementările majore .NET:

  • .NET ≥ 5.0
  • .NET Core ≥ 2.0
  • .NET Standard ≥ 2.0
  • .NET Framework ≥ 3.5
  • MonoMac
  • MonoAndroid
  • Xamarin

În ceea ce privește codul .NET nu depinde de hardware-ul sau sistemul de operare de bază, ci doar de o mașină virtuală, sunteți liber să dezvoltați orice fel de software pentru Windows, macOS, Android, iOS și Linux. Asigurați-vă că ați instalat versiunea corespunzătoare de .NET Framework, .NET Core, Windows Azure, Mono sau Xamarin.

Vă recomandăm să utilizați mediile de dezvoltare integrate Microsoft Visual Studio, Xamarin și MonoDevelop pentru a crea aplicații C#, F#, VB.NET.

Pentru mai multe detalii, consultați documentația produsului.

Alte HTML conversii acceptate

Puteți converti HTML în multe alte formate de fișiere:

5%

Abonați-vă la Actualizări de produse Aspose

Primiți buletine informative lunare și oferte livrate direct în căsuța dvs. poștală.

© Aspose Pty Ltd 2001-2024. Toate drepturile rezervate.